Low-magnetic foreign matter spherical lithium iron phosphate positive electrode material, preparation method thereof and lithium ion battery
By preparing spherical lithium iron phosphate cathode materials with low magnetic foreign matter content through spherical forming and gradient sintering processes, the problems of low material compaction density, high magnetic foreign matter content and unstable crystal form in energy storage scenarios are solved, and lithium-ion batteries with high energy density and long cycle life are realized.

AI Technical Summary
Existing technologies make it difficult to prepare spherical lithium iron phosphate cathode materials with high real density, low magnetic foreign matter content and stable crystal form in energy storage scenarios, resulting in low cell volumetric energy density, poor safety and short cycle life.
A spherical lithium iron phosphate cathode material with low magnetic foreign matter was prepared by using a spherical forming process and a three-stage gradient sintering process through spray drying and gradient sintering. The process includes low-temperature pre-sintering, medium-temperature crystallization and high-temperature densification steps, combined with airflow deagglomeration and sieving demagnetization to control particle morphology and the generation of magnetic materials.
It achieves high solid density (≥2.55 g/cm³), low magnetic foreign matter content (≤50 ppb) and stable crystal structure, improving battery safety and cycle life, while also possessing excellent rate performance and processing performance.
